Baijalpur

Baijalpur is a village located in the Sabour Subdivision of Bhagalpur district,Bihar, India. Baijalpur has a population of 2822 as recorded in the 2011 Census. It falls under the jurisdiction of Baijalpur Gram Panchayat and the Sabour Block Panchayat in Sabour District. The village has 590 households and is identified by village code 239385. Baijalpur is located in the 813210 postal area, contributing significantly to the rural administrative structure of Sabour Sub-District.

Total Population of Baijalpur

As of the 2011 census, Population of Baijalpur has a population of approximately 2822 people, where the male population is 1538 and the female population is 1284.

Total 2822
Male 1538
Female 1284

Household in Baijalpur

There are approximately 590 households in Baijalpur. The average household size in the village is about 4 persons per house.

Understanding Literacy Rates in Baijalpur Village

As per the 2011 Census, Baijalpur presents important statistics regarding its literacy and illiteracy rates.

Literacy in Baijalpur Village (2011):

Total 1442
Male 953
Female 489

illiteracy in Baijalpur Village (2011):

Total 1380
Male 585
Female 795
